         <title>How did Henry Ford acquire his wealth?</title>
         <author>400015758</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/900014387/yx4y9pg2u1yl/wish/204046636</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>From a very young age Ford enjoyed taking things apart and putting them back together. Once Ford started working with steam engines he focused on creating a lighter engine. His business principles and ideas for mass production gave him a large advantage. Ford used his ideas to create the Model TT, the world’s first affordable car. The Model T became a dominant force in the industrial world and brought Ford his success.</div>]]></description>

         <title>How did Henry Ford treat his workers?</title>
         <author>400015758</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/900014387/yx4y9pg2u1yl/wish/204047603</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>Henry Ford payed his workers an unheard of amount of $5. At the time, $5 was a very large amount, bringing employees to middle-class status. Fords payment to his workers shows the respect he had for them. He easily could have overworked and underpaid them, but he was better than that. Ford hired workers that most bosses wouldn’t. The handicap and mentally disabled could be found in Fords workplaces. This is because Ford felt that everyone deserved a chance to better themselves. Ford also cared about his workers home life, in-fact he had a sociological department check up on his workers home life regularly. Also, Ford established the highest standards in company management.</div>]]></description>
